Popular Actor, Baba Suwe Urges Appeal Court To Affirm N25m Judgment 18 April, 2013 Local Yoruba actor, Babatunde Omidina, popularly called Baba Suwe, has urged the Court of Appeal, Lagos to affirm the judgment of a Lagos High Court, Ikeja awarding him N25m compensation for his wrongful detention by the National Drugs Law Enforcement Agency in 2011. The Justice Chima Nweze-led appeal reserved the case for judgment after parties adopted their briefs of argument on Thursday. Nweze said the date for delivering judgment would be communicated to the lawyers representing the two parties. Omidina’s counsel, Mr. Bamidele Aturu, at the hearing of the case, said the entire appeal by NDLEA was “unmeritorious” and urged the appellate court to uphold the judgment of the lower court.
